The airwaves were full of strategic queries on Sunday in Spain from the front three – but there was plenty going on elsewhere. From Carlos Sainz rather understating his opinion of the reigning world champion, to Yuki Tsunoda once again growing frustrated at AlphaTauri, the race engineers were kept on their toes.
Lando Norris played a very British game of 'no you first, no you' while Sergio Perez sounded far happier in the Red Bull as he set about recovering positions on race day.
And as for Fernando Alonso and Nicholas Latifi - they had very differing views on their last-lap antics, while Pierre Gasly was left to rue missing out on P9 on the line. Check out all the best bits of team radio in the video player above...
